Meeting notes — Recall Logistics, Ambervale Electronics

Records team: the pallet of recalled Voltbray chargers is cleared for return to the Hestfield disposal site. Count confirmed at 312 units, shrink-wrapped and tagged as recall stock. Photograph the pallet before it leaves and file the images with the recall dossier. The carrier collects Wednesday morning; no partial pick-ups are permitted. Record the seal number at loading and at receipt. The confidential hand-over instruction for the courier is noted below.

drop instructions, hahip-badug: the quenox ralath courier leaves the kaseth fraiel rusiel tameth belys istdor ralion giliel ledger at gate 7830 under passcode 165413

## TKT-2218: Signature check failing on payments test artifacts

The Ledgewick payments service CI is red again, but not from the usual flaky integration tests — the artifact signature check itself is failing on retried builds. Retries regenerate the bundle without re-signing, so the digest no longer matches. Fix is queued; meanwhile, re-sign retried artifacts manually before promotion. Use the current release key, included below.

rollout seal: bky3_4aa

**Ticket: Currency conversion job dropping connections (and pennies)**

Heads up, support folks: the Glimmerfox conversion worker has been intermittently losing its database connection mid-batch, and the retries are re-applying rounding in a way that shaves or adds a cent on some orders. If a customer reports a one-cent mismatch, tag it here rather than refunding manually. We're auditing affected rows this week. To check a specific order's conversion record, connect to the ledger database using the string below.

database URL for bahop-yagep: mssql://sildor_svc:35ha7jz@db-fb6d.nelvrodyn.example:5432/casath

Handover: Prosewright linter, from Dalia to Imre.

Linter runs on every docs merge. Most support tickets are false positives on code blocks — tell users to add a `skip-lint` fence tag. Rule set updates ship Tuesdays. Don't disable rule D-12; legal requires it. Triage steps and common fixes are on the internal page.

runbook for tagug-hafog: https://jira.lumiclabs.internal/projects/pages/pages/9773c0d8